The two single handled tin glazed earthenware jugs decorated in shades of blue with a roundel within a Dutch Landscape with a Windmill (Bovenkruier) on a waterfront. The reverse with a roundel with a flowering plant.
Signed on the bottom in underglaze blue for:
DE PORCELEYNE FLES  -  ROYAL DELFT
DELFT - HOLLAND & N  = 1892

Painter’s initials: NS =  N.A.P. Storm
Employment dates: 1889 - 1996
Painter’s initials: PD = Petrus Leonardus Dijkman
Employment dates: 11 April 1882 - 1922

Literature:
Royal Delft, a guide to the Porceleyne Fles van Rick Erickson. Page 84 Fig. 08-6 & 07
